They are made by team axle but, your S.O.L on the warranty. Team builds those axles for Polaris. Therefore, any warranty concerns need to go through Polaris. Given the age of the bike, Polaris will just tell you to stick it.

The 05 and newer Polaris Predator have lifetime warranties on the axles and chains.

ACW, it is extremely rare to see a broken axle on a Predator. These axles from the factory (team) are very strong. A lot stronger than any other stock axle available. In fact, that is what is keeping me from investing in a new axle is because I don't think I'll find anything stronger.

I have beat the living chit out of my axle. I've totalled beadlock wheels before, never the axle. So, I am very surprised to even see this. This is the first time I've even seen a broken pred axle.

My guess is you just got a bad axle.
